Disney’s Spider-Man Stunt Robot: Behind The Scenes Secrets

Have you seen the impressive robotic Spider-Man at the Avengers campus in Disney California Adventure park? We got a behind-the-scenes look at the engineering magic that went into this show to bring you seven secrets about this amazing robot. Microsoft Build 2026: See All the Highlights in 15 Minutes

See all the biggest announcements from Microsoft CEO Satya Nadella at Microsoft’s Build conference in San Francisco. Microsoft showed off its native OpenClaw app for Windows, new Unmetered Agentic AI models and a preview of Microsoft’s quantum computer, Majorana 2.
